It costs J$200 to get in, but it's worth it! It's a lovely place to laze around for a day. You can also have lunch, rent a louger for J$100, get drinks. They have facilities, but they're not the cleanest. The beach itself is a pretty spot, kids can run around. It's a lovely spot! more
This is a smaller beach, but is beautiful. There is a stream that flows into one end of the beach, which provides some cool waters.
